Oxfordshire bowed out of the ESFA PlayStation Under 14 Inter County Trophy with a 3-1 defeat by Bedfordshire in the second round at Kempston Rovers.

A defence-splitting pass allowed Drew Richardson to give Bedfordshire the lead, but Oxfordshire equalised after 30 minutes.

Tom Rolfe, who had just come on to the field as a substitute, beat a defender and brilliantly chipped the ball into the net, only to be injured in the ensuing collision with the goalkeeper, and took no further part.

Oxfordshire fell behind again when Kai Phelan flicked home a corner at the near post, and Dylan Asonganyi added the third with five minutes remaining.

VALE of White Horse Under 13s’ depleted squad was no match for Cheltenham as they slipped to a 7-2 defeat against Cheltenham in the Vale Cup at Winchcombe School.

Owen Armstrong scored twice for Vale after the break.
